With your rectangle selected, go to “Object” on the Menu Bar and hover the cursor over “Path” from the drop-down menu. While hovering, a new menu will appear. Select “Split to Grid”. A new window will appear with the various grid options you can select to build a grid that best suits your needs. 4. Create a radial repeat. Upvote.To make a grid in Illustrator, turn on the visibility of the grid first by navigating to View > Show Grid. Then, open the Preferences menu (keyboard shortcut: Control + K ) and navigate to the “ Guides & Grid ” section to change the grid line style, color, spacing, and more. 1 – Start a new file in Illustrator. Oct 30, 2018 · 2. Draw a straight line top-to-bottom in the circle. 3. Select the line and double-click the rotate tool. Enter a value to get whatever density of gridlines you want. (in these examples, top is 30º, bottom is 20º) 4. Click 'Copy', then Command/Ctrl+D to transform again to get a complete set of lines crossing the circle. If the rulers aren’t showing, choose View > Show Rulers. Position the pointer on the left ruler for a vertical guide or on the top ruler for a horizontal guide. Drag the guide into position. To convert vector objects to guides, select them and choose View > Guides > Make Guides.
